The University's Board of Visitors approves the project to source financial backing for the construction of student housing at GMU. The pictured memo describes this initiative.

The first student apartments open to GMU students. Students were able to move in at the start of the semester as the first class to ever learn and live on GMU's campus.

GMU officially becomes an independent institution. This allows the University to reconsider the proposition of building on-campus student housing.

A second meeting is held to discuss a student housing project at GMU and how it could be financed. The pictured memo details the second meeting.

Dr. Lorin Thompson, Chancellor of George Mason College, meets with construction experts to start conversation about on-campus housing for students. Pictured is a memo detailing this first meeting.

University administration approves plans for nine three-story apartments and starts building. Pictured are The Perkins and Will Student Apartments.
